Prep Time: 20 mins
Cook Time: 45 mins
Total Time: 1 hrs 5 mins
Cuisine: Southern
Serves: 8 servings
Ingredients
- 4 cups mashed sweet potatoes
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
- 1/4 cup milk
- 1/4 cup butter, melted
- 2 eggs, beaten
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 cup chopped pecans
- 1/2 cup mini marshmallows
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ease a 9x13 inch baking dish with butter or cooking spray to prevent sticking.
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the mashed sweet potatoes, brown sugar, milk, melted butter, beaten eggs, and vanilla extract. Mix thoroughly until all ingredients are well incorporated and smooth.
- Transfer the sweet potato m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ading it evenly with a spatula to create a uniform layer.
- In a separate small bowl, prepare the praline topping by combining the chopped pecans with the remaining brown sugar. Mix well to ensure even distribution.
- Sprinkle the pecan mixture evenly over the top of the sweet potato base, creating a crunchy layer.
- Place the casserole in the preheated oven and bake for 35-40 minutes, until the edges are slightly bubbling and the top is golden brown.
- During the last 5 minutes of baking, sprinkle the mini marshmallows over the top and return to the oven. Watch carefully to prevent burning, allowing marshmallows to become lightly toasted and puffy.
- Remove from the oven and let the casserole cool for 10-15 minutes before serving. This allows the dish to set and makes serving easier.
- Serve warm as a delightful side dish, perfect for holiday meals or special family gatherings.
Tips
- Sweet Potato Selection: Use fresh, high-quality sweet potatoes and roast or boil them for the most authentic, rich flavor. Avoid canned sweet potatoes for the best texture.
- Mixing Magic: Ensure your sweet potato mixture is smooth and lump-free by using a hand mixer or rigorously whisking the ingredients.
- Pecan Perfection: Toast the pecans lightly before chopping to enhance their nutty flavor and add extra depth to the praline topping.
- Marshmallow Mastery: Watch the marshmallows carefully in the final baking stage - they can quickly go from golden to burnt. Remove from the oven as soon as they're lightly toasted and puffy.
- Make-Ahead Tip: You can prepare the casserole a day in advance and refrigerate. Just add the marshmallow topping just before baking for the freshest result.
- Serving Suggestion: Let the casserole rest for 10-15 minutes after baking to allow it to set, making serving easier and preventing burns.
